A tiger barb swimming on its side could indicate a few potential issues, such as swim bladder disease, which affects the fish's buoyancy, or stress from poor water quality or tank mates. It might also be a sign of illness or injury. It's essential to assess the water parameters and the overall health of the fish, and consider isolating it if necessary for further observation and treatment.
